1、Compact size, can be integrated into the interior of equipment.
2、U-shaped structure design with upper and lower magnets for balanced magnetic attraction, eliminating additional burden on roller guide rails. Stator height and width ≤ 100mm, track radius 175mm—compact structure.
3、 Mover center-to-center distance of 80mm enables denser mover arrangement.
